Galerie XII Los Angeles
Galerie XII Los Angeles
Santa Monica - Bergamot Arts Center, #B2 2525 Michigan Ave. - CA 90404
Galerie XII, founded in Paris in 2007 by Valérie-Anne Giscard d’Estaing, has carved out a singular reputation as a space dedicated to narrative and experimental photography. From its beginnings, the gallery’s mission has been to present photography not only as a vehicle for storytelling but also as a medium that can expand beyond its traditional definitions. Today, Galerie XII embraces a wide spectrum of photographic practices, presenting works that merge image-making with painting, drawing, collage, embroidery, textiles, sculpture, and video.

At the heart of the gallery’s program is a commitment to showing how photography can both stand on its own and intersect with other disciplines. Exhibitions frequently highlight artists who reimagine the medium’s possibilities—whether through intricate hand-altered prints, multimedia installations, or series that blur the line between documentation and imagination. This dedication to innovation ensures that the gallery remains a vital platform for both emerging photographers seeking to make their mark and established artists pushing their practice into new territories.

The opening of Galerie XII Los Angeles in 2018 marked an important expansion, offering a transatlantic dialogue between European and American voices in contemporary photography. Located in Santa Monica, the space connects audiences to a rich and diverse roster of artists, reinforcing the gallery’s role as a bridge between different cultural and artistic contexts.

Active on the international stage, Galerie XII participates in leading art fairs and collaborates with institutions and curators to situate photography within broader contemporary art conversations. As a member of the Comité Professionnel des Galeries d’Art and AIPAD, the gallery has become a recognized authority in shaping how photography is presented and collected today. By championing creativity and risk-taking, Galerie XII continues to demonstrate that photography is not only a mirror of reality but also a dynamic, evolving art form that challenges and inspires.

Alia Ali
Gilman Contemporary presents a striking introduction to the work of Alia Ali, an artist whose multicultural background spanning Yemen, Bosnia, and the United States deeply informs her visual language. Her photographs, rich in pattern and color, navigate the complex terrain of identity, migration, and belonging. Rather than offering conventional portraiture, Ali envelops her subjects in boldly patterned textiles, allowing fabric itself to become both veil and voice. These coverings obscure familiar markers of identity, inviting viewers to question how much of what we think we know about a person is shaped by what we see—or what we assume.

Yamamoto Masao
Robert Koch Gallery unveils a rare and essential exhibition dedicated to Japanese photographer Yamamoto Masao, bringing together works from several of his most celebrated series, including A Box of Ku, Nakazora, Kawa=Flow, Bonsai, and Tomasu. This presentation offers a profound immersion into one of contemporary photography’s most poetic and contemplative voices—an artist whose practice invites viewers to slow down, breathe, and rediscover the hidden beauty embedded in everyday life.

My Circus by Ellen von Unwerth
Fotomuseum aan het Vrijthof in Maastricht presents an exhibition by famous Paris-based German fashion and fine art photographer Ellen von Unwerth from 31 January until 13 September 2026. The high-profile exhibition My Circus features 160 iconic photographs of models and pop musicians in which femininity, playfulness, eroticism, and fashion take center stage. The stylish images were created for fashion brands, publications, and her own inspiring VON magazine and books.
